Author: John Calvin
John Calvin's seminal work on Protestant systematic theology, The Institutes of the Christian Religion, was written as an introductory textbook on the Protestant faith and remains influential in the Western world and still widely read by theological students today.

Basic text for reformed theology. At times, this text is a difficult read, but over time Calvin's conceptual understanding of theology becomes clear. You may disagree with many facets of his argument, but understanding it is a grounding experience that assists with developing a personal theology.
